There are four tie-down cleats bolted to the
lower sides of the pickup box that can sustain
loads up to 1,000 lbs (450 kg) total.

There are two adjustable cleats on each side of
the bed that can be used to assist in securing
cargo.
Adjustable Cleats
Each cleat must be located and tightened down
in one of the detents, along either rail, in order
to keep cargo properly secure.
To move the cleat to any position on the rail,
turn the nut counterclockwise, approximately
three turns. Then pull out on the cleat and slide
it to the detent nearest the desired location.
Make sure the cleat is seated in the detent and
tighten the nut.

CAUTION!
The maximum load per cleat should not
exceed 250 lbs (113 kg), or 500 lbs (227 kg)
total per rail, and the angle of the load on
each cleat should not exceed 45 degrees
above horizontal, or damage to the cleat or
cleat rail may occur.

If equipped, a 115 Volt (400 Watts Maximum)
inverter may be located inside the RamBox of
your vehicle. The inverter can be turned on by
the Instrument Panel Power Inverter switch
located to the left of the steering wheel. The
RamBox inverter can power cellular phones,
electronics and other low power devices
requiring power up to 400 Watts. Certain
high-end video game consoles exceed this
power limit, as will most power tools.
RamBox Power Inverter
The Instrument Panel Power Inverter switch is
only found on vehicles equipped with a
RamBox. The switch only controls on/off
operation of the power outlet in the RamBox; it
does not control on/off operation of the power
outlets located inside the cabin of the vehicle.

BATTERY SAVER ON/BATTERY SAVER
M
ODE MESSAGE — ELECTRICAL LOAD
R
EDUCTION ACTIONS — IF EQUIPPED
This vehicle is equipped with an Intelligent
Battery Sensor (IBS) to perform additional
monitoring of the electrical system and status
of the vehicle battery.
In cases when the IBS detects charging system
failure, or the vehicle battery conditions are
deteriorating, electrical load reduction actions
will take place to extend the driving time and
distance of the vehicle. This is done by reducing
power to or turning off non-essential electrical
loads.
Load reduction is only active when the engine is
running. It will display a message if there is a
risk of battery depletion to the point where the
vehicle may stall due to lack of electrical supply,
or will not restart after the current drive cycle.
When load reduction is activated, the message
“Battery Saver On Some Systems May Have
Reduced Power” will appear in the instrument
cluster.
These messages indicate the vehicle battery
has a low state of charge and continues to lose electrical charge at a rate that the charging
system cannot sustain.
NOTE:The charging system is independent from
load reduction. The charging system
performs a diagnostic on the charging
system continuously.
If the Battery Charge Warning Light is on it
may indicate a problem with the charging
system Ú
page 128.
The electrical loads that may be switched off (if
equipped), and vehicle functions which can be
affected by load reduction:
Heated Seats / Vented Seats / Heated Wheel
Rear Defroster And Heated Mirrors
HVAC System
115 Volts AC Power Inverter System
Audio and Telematics System
Loss of the battery charge may indicate one or
more of the following conditions:
The charging system cannot deliver enough
electrical power to the vehicle system
because the electrical loads are larger than the capability of charging system. The
charging system is still functioning properly.
Turning on all possible vehicle electrical
loads (e.g. HVAC to max settings, exterior and
interior lights, overloaded power outlets
+12 Volts, 115 Volts AC, USB ports) during
certain driving conditions (city driving,
towing, frequent stopping).
Installing options like additional lights,
upfitter electrical accessories, audio
systems, alarms and similar devices.
Unusual driving cycles (short trips separated
by long parking periods).
The vehicle was parked for an extended
period of time (weeks, months).
The battery was recently replaced and was
not charged completely.
The battery was discharged by an electrical
load left on when the vehicle was parked.
The battery was used for an extended period
with the engine not running to supply radio,
lights, chargers, +12 Volt portable appli
-
ances like vacuum cleaners, game consoles
and similar devices.

Your vehicle has also been equipped with a
TPMS malfunction indicator to indicate when
the system is not operating properly. The TPMS
malfunction indicator is combined with the low
tire pressure telltale. When the system detects
a malfunction, the telltale will flash for
approximately one minute and then remain
continuously illuminated. This sequence will
continue upon subsequent vehicle start-ups as
long as the malfunction exists. When the
malfunction indicator is illuminated, the system
may not be able to detect or signal low tire
pressure as intended. TPMS malfunctions may
occur for a variety of reasons, including the
installation of replacement or alternate tires or
wheels on the vehicle that prevent the TPMS
from functioning properly. Always check the
TPMS malfunction telltale after replacing one or
more tires or wheels on your vehicle to ensure
that the replacement or alternate tires and
wheels allow the TPMS to continue to function
properly.
Anti-Lock Brake System (ABS) Warning
Light
This warning light monitors the ABS.
The light will turn on when the ignition
is placed in the ON/RUN or ACC/ON/
RUN position and may stay on for as
long as four seconds.If the ABS light remains on or turns on while
driving, then the Anti-Lock portion of the brake
system is not functioning and service is
required as soon as possible. However, the
conventional brake system will continue to
operate normally, assuming the Brake Warning
Light is not also on.
If the ABS light does not turn on when the
ignition is placed in the ON/RUN or ACC/ON/
RUN position, have the brake system inspected
by an authorized dealer.

CAUTION!
The TPMS has been optimized for the original
equipment tires and wheels. TPMS pressures
and warning have been established for the
tire size equipped on your vehicle.
Undesirable system operation or sensor
damage may result when using replacement
equipment that is not of the same size, type,
and/or style. Aftermarket wheels can cause
sensor damage. Using aftermarket tire
sealants may cause the Tire Pressure
Monitoring System (TPMS) sensor to become
inoperable. After using an aftermarket tire
sealant it is recommended that you take your
vehicle to an authorized dealer to have your
sensor function checked.
